Business Service Management - Business Service Management (BSM) is a flexible, comprehensive approach that links IT resources and business objectives. BSM ensures that everything IT does is prioritized according to business impact, enabling IT to proactively address business requirements to lower costs, drive revenue and mitigate risk.
Business service provider - Business service providers (BSPs) are companies that offer state-of-the-art business applications over the Web. These applications are built and delivered as Web services - designed with modern security, management, and identity standards to facilitate the plug-and-play integration of these services with other BSP services or with internal corporate Web services.

Software as a Service - Software as a Service (SaaS) refers to a model of software delivery where a company adopts specific activities that provides customers access to software alleviating that customer from the maintenance and daily technical operation and support of business and/or consumer software. SaaS is a model of software delivery rather than a market segment; software can be delivered using this method to any market segment including home consumers, small business, medium and large business.

Asymmetric Digital Subscriber Line Asymmetric Digital Subscriber Line (ADSL) is a form of DSL, ADSL has the distinguishing characteristic that the data can flow faster in one direction than the other, i.e., asymmetrically. For conventional ADSL, downstream rates start at 256 kbit/s and typically reach 9 Mbit/s (if one is less than 1000 feet from the central office) but can go as high as 52 Mbit/s over short ranges of within 100 met...
